一种激光雨滴谱仪小雨滴检测方法 被引量:10

A Method of Small Raindrop Detection in Optical Disdrometer

摘要 针对激光雨滴谱仪中接收端信号非常微弱、小雨滴信号容易受噪声干扰的特点,为提高系统的信噪比和小雨滴检测能力,基于微弱信号检测原理,优化前端模拟电路设计,采用数字锁相放大(DLIA)技术,构建了以OMAP3530的DSP Core为核心的数字锁相放大器。系统结构简单、易于实现,可以避免模拟器件的零漂、非线性等问题。仿真结果表明:这种数字锁相放大器能实现微弱信号的恒定放大,抑制了对带外噪声的放大,提高了信噪比(SNR),能有效提高激光雨滴谱仪的小雨滴检测能力。 Two problems affect the quality of the small raindrop measurement: the signals of small raindrops at the receiver of optical disdrometer are very weak; it is difficult to detect signals from a very noisy background. Based on the digital lock-in amplifier (DLIA) technique of weak signal detection principles, a digital lock-in amplifier with OMAP3530's DSP Core is constructed to solve the problems. The system is not only simple in structure, but also easy to implement. It can overcome zero-drift and none-linear in analog devices. Computer simulation results show that it can amplify weak signals constantly, inhibit the noise amplification of other frequency, and increase Signal to Noise Ratio (SNR). It can improve the detection of small drops in optical disdrometer effectively.
